The hss step drill bit represents a remarkable innovation in drilling technology, combining precision engineering with practical functionality to deliver exceptional results across various materials and applications. Manufactured from high-speed steel, this specialized cutting tool features a unique stepped design that allows users to drill multiple hole sizes with a single bit, eliminating the need for constant bit changes during projects. The hss step drill bit is engineered to create clean, burr-free holes in sheet metal, plastic, wood, and other thin materials, making it an indispensable tool for electricians, HVAC technicians, automotive professionals, and DIY enthusiasts alike. The stepped configuration consists of multiple diameter increments arranged in ascending order along the bit's length, with each step clearly marked to indicate the precise hole size being drilled. This innovative design not only saves time but also reduces the risk of material damage that can occur when switching between conventional drill bits. The high-speed steel construction ensures exceptional durability and heat resistance, allowing the hss step drill bit to maintain its sharp cutting edges even under continuous use. The material composition typically includes carbon, tungsten, chromium, and vanadium, creating a hardened steel alloy capable of withstanding temperatures up to 600 degrees Celsius without losing its temper. Advanced manufacturing processes, including precision grinding and specialized heat treatment, ensure that each hss step drill bit delivers consistent performance and longevity. The self-centering split point design featured on quality hss step drill bits prevents walking or wandering during initial contact with the workpiece, enabling accurate hole placement without the need for center punching or pilot holes. This technological advancement significantly improves drilling efficiency and reduces user fatigue during extended work sessions.

Choosing an hss step drill bit for your drilling needs brings numerous practical benefits that directly impact your work efficiency and project outcomes. First and foremost, this versatile tool dramatically reduces the time spent on drilling tasks by eliminating the constant need to change bits for different hole sizes. Instead of fumbling through your toolbox searching for the right size bit, you simply select the appropriate step on your hss step drill bit and continue working seamlessly. This time-saving advantage becomes especially apparent during large projects or when working with multiple hole sizes in quick succession. The financial benefits are equally compelling, as purchasing a single hss step drill bit replaces the need to buy an entire set of individual drill bits, resulting in significant cost savings while reducing clutter in your tool collection. The superior cutting performance of high-speed steel ensures clean, precise holes without the ragged edges or burrs commonly associated with standard twist drills when working with sheet metal or thin materials. This clean-cutting action means less time spent deburring and finishing, allowing you to complete projects faster and with more professional results. The hss step drill bit excels at drilling through materials up to one-quarter inch thick, making it perfect for electrical panel work, automotive body repairs, ductwork fabrication, and countless other applications. Users appreciate how the gradual step progression allows for better control during drilling, as the increasing diameter naturally centers and guides the bit through the material without binding or grabbing. The robust construction of the hss step drill bit delivers exceptional longevity, maintaining sharp cutting edges through hundreds of holes before requiring sharpening or replacement. This durability translates to lower long-term costs and fewer interruptions for tool maintenance. The wide flute design efficiently evacuates chips and debris from the cutting area, preventing heat buildup and extending bit life while ensuring smooth, consistent drilling performance. For professionals and serious hobbyists, the hss step drill bit represents an investment that pays dividends through improved productivity, reduced material waste, and enhanced work quality. The ease of use makes these bits accessible even to beginners, as the self-starting point requires minimal pressure to begin drilling, reducing the physical effort needed and minimizing the risk of slipping that could damage the workpiece or cause injury. Whether you are working on electrical installations, plumbing projects, metal fabrication, or general construction tasks, the hss step drill bit adapts to your needs while delivering reliable, consistent results that meet professional standards every time.

Exceptional Multi-Size Drilling Capability in One Tool

Exceptional Multi-Size Drilling Capability in One Tool

The defining characteristic that sets the hss step drill bit apart from conventional drilling solutions is its ingenious multi-diameter design that consolidates numerous bit sizes into a single, highly efficient cutting tool. This revolutionary stepped configuration features a series of precisely machined incremental diameters along the bit's length, typically ranging from small pilot sizes around one-eighth inch up to three-quarters of an inch or more, depending on the specific model. Each step is carefully ground to exact specifications and clearly marked with size indicators, allowing users to quickly identify and drill the precise hole diameter required for their application without guesswork or measurement errors. This consolidation of multiple drilling capabilities eliminates the workflow interruptions that plague traditional drilling methods, where workers must repeatedly stop, remove one bit, search for another size, install it in the chuck, and resume drilling. The hss step drill bit transforms this cumbersome process into a fluid, continuous operation where transitioning between hole sizes requires nothing more than adjusting drilling depth. For professionals working on complex projects with varied hole size requirements, this efficiency gain translates to substantial time savings that accumulate throughout the workday, enabling completion of more jobs and increased profitability. The stepped design also provides an inherent safety advantage by reducing the number of bit changes, thereby minimizing opportunities for accidents related to handling sharp cutting tools and operating power equipment. Beyond mere convenience, the multi-size capability of the hss step drill bit ensures consistency in hole quality across all diameter ranges, as each step benefits from the same precision manufacturing standards and material properties. This uniformity is particularly valuable in applications where aesthetic appearance matters or where components must fit together with tight tolerances. The progressive diameter increase also serves a technical function by gradually enlarging holes, which reduces stress on both the bit and the workpiece compared to drilling large holes in a single operation with a standard bit. This gentler approach minimizes material distortion, prevents cracking in brittle materials, and extends the working life of the hss step drill bit itself by distributing cutting forces more evenly across the tool's structure.
Superior High-Speed Steel Construction for Lasting Performance

Superior High-Speed Steel Construction for Lasting Performance

The material composition of the hss step drill bit represents a critical factor in its outstanding performance characteristics and exceptional durability under demanding working conditions. High-speed steel is an advanced metal alloy specifically engineered to retain hardness and cutting ability at elevated temperatures generated during high-speed machining operations, a property that distinguishes it from ordinary carbon steel tools that quickly lose their edge when subjected to heat and friction. The precise metallurgical formulation of quality hss step drill bits typically includes carefully balanced percentages of tungsten, molybdenum, chromium, vanadium, and carbon, each element contributing specific properties that enhance overall tool performance. Tungsten increases hot hardness and wear resistance, allowing the cutting edges to maintain their sharpness through extended drilling sessions. Molybdenum serves similar functions while also improving toughness and reducing brittleness that could lead to premature failure. Chromium enhances corrosion resistance and hardenability, ensuring the hss step drill bit remains rust-free even in humid environments and achieves maximum hardness during heat treatment processes. Vanadium refines the grain structure of the steel, resulting in a tougher, more wear-resistant cutting tool with improved edge retention properties. The manufacturing process for hss step drill bits involves sophisticated heat treatment procedures that transform these alloyed elements into a hardened steel matrix capable of withstanding the intense mechanical and thermal stresses encountered during drilling operations. This heat treatment typically includes heating the steel to critical temperatures between 1200 and 1300 degrees Celsius, followed by rapid quenching in oil or air and subsequent tempering to achieve the optimal balance between hardness and toughness. The resulting material structure enables the hss step drill bit to drill through hundreds of holes in sheet metal, plastic, aluminum, and other materials without significant degradation of cutting performance. Users benefit from this exceptional durability through reduced tool replacement costs, fewer work interruptions for bit changes, and consistent hole quality throughout the tool's extended service life. The superior heat resistance of high-speed steel also means the hss step drill bit can operate at higher speeds without overheating, enabling faster drilling rates and improved productivity compared to conventional carbon steel alternatives.
Clean Cutting Action with Minimal Material Distortion

Clean Cutting Action with Minimal Material Distortion

One of the most valued practical advantages of the hss step drill bit lies in its ability to produce exceptionally clean, burr-free holes with minimal distortion to the surrounding material, a capability that proves especially important when working with thin sheet metal, plastic panels, and other delicate workpieces where appearance and dimensional accuracy matter. Unlike standard twist drills that can grab, tear, and deform thin materials as they punch through, the hss step drill bit employs a unique cutting geometry that slices progressively through the workpiece with controlled, predictable action. The stepped design naturally prevents the aggressive breakthrough behavior common with conventional bits, as each diameter increment cuts only a small amount of additional material rather than attempting to remove a large volume all at once. This incremental cutting approach distributes forces more evenly across the material, reducing the tendency for bending, warping, or creating rough exit holes that require extensive finishing work. The sharp, precisely ground cutting edges of quality hss step drill bits slice cleanly through material fibers rather than tearing or pushing them aside, resulting in smooth hole walls with professional-grade surface finish straight from the drill. This clean-cutting characteristic proves particularly valuable in visible applications such as electrical panel installations, automotive customization, and architectural metalwork where aesthetics influence customer satisfaction and project acceptance. The wide flute design incorporated into most hss step drill bits facilitates efficient chip evacuation, preventing the accumulation of metal shavings around the cutting zone that could interfere with cutting action or cause surface scratches. Proper chip removal also reduces friction and heat generation, further contributing to clean holes and extended bit life. Users working with painted, powder-coated, or otherwise finished materials appreciate how the hss step drill bit minimizes chipping and peeling around hole edges, often eliminating the need for touch-up work that adds time and expense to projects. The self-centering point featured on premium hss step drill bits enhances drilling accuracy by preventing the bit from wandering across the surface before establishing a cut, ensuring holes are positioned exactly where intended without requiring pilot holes or center punching. This combination of precision, clean cutting, and minimal material distortion makes the hss step drill bit the preferred choice for professionals who demand excellent results and efficient workflow in their daily operations.
